Answer:
Break-even point in units= 6,547 units
Explanation:
Giving the following information:
Selling price per unit $160
Variable expense per unit $91.50
Fixed expense per month $429,490
Desired profit= $19,000
<u>To calculate the number of units to be sold, we need to use the break-even point formula:</u>
Break-even point in units= (fixed costs + desired profit) / contribution margin per unit
Break-even point in units= (429,490 + 19,000) / (160 - 91.5)
Break-even point in units= 6,547 units
Answer:
The inflation rate of return is 3.60%
Explanation:
As we know,
Inflation rate of return = {( 1 + nominal rate of return) ÷ ( 1+ real rate of return)} - 1
= {( 1 + 15%) ÷ (1+11%)} - 1
= (1.15) ÷ (1.11)} - 1
= 1.0360 - 1
= 0.360 or 3.60%
